National Drone Safety Awareness Week, sponsored by the Federal Aviation Administration, was designed to help educate the public about drone safety by highlighting how key sectors of the drone community are engaging with the public and spreading awareness throughout all 50 states on specific focus areas. The flight of UAVs may operate with various degrees of autonomy: either under remote control by a human operator or autonomously by onboard computers. UAVs are a component of an unmanned aircraft system (UAS) which includes a UAV, a ground-based controller, and a system of communications between the two. ![]() It is an aircraft without a human pilot onboard and a type of unmanned vehicle. In general, a drone is defined as an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) (or uncrewed aerial vehicle). The federal lawsuit is available for public review at: The legal action, filed on Thursday, September 26, 2019, was brought by the National Press Photographers Association, the Texas Press Association and an independent journalist filed a lawsuit in Austin federal court challenging a Texas law- Texas Government Code Chapter 423 - that makes it a crime for visual journalists and others to use drones for newsgathering and other similar activities. With the week of November 4 through November 10, 2019, highlighting the first National Drone Safety Awareness Week, a federal lawsuit is underway in Austin that challenges Texas’ drone law, arguing it unconstitutionally restricts visual journalists, reports Edinburg City Attorney Omar Ochoa.
